Akyauk
Akyauk is a village in Chipwi Township in Myitkyina District in the Kachin State of north-eastern Burma. Nearby towns and villages include Rgangpi (5.4 nm), Shachinpok (5.4 nm), Pawngen (2.1 nm), Pawzang (2.0 nm), Luchang (2.1 nm) and Tawung (2.2 nm).
